WebIn 1965, Dwight V. Swain, in Techniques of the Selling Writer, defined a scene as a unit of conflict, detailing characters efforts to achieve a goal. The function of the scene was to propel the action forward. Swain suggested that there was a distinct pattern to the scene: 1) goal, 2) conflict, 3) disaster. The idea was that at every stage of ... WebDec 19, 2024 · And a sequel has the following pattern: Reaction—emotional follow through of the disaster. Dilemma—a situation with no good options; Decision—character makes a choice (which sets up the new goal). A scene might be a whole chapter and so might a sequel. A sequel could be just a sentence.
